Rajiba - Banki, Cuttack

Rajiba is a village situated in the Banki tehsil of Cuttack district, Odisha. It is located approximately 16 km from Baidyeswar and around 65 km from Cuttack. Golaganda serves as the Gram Panchayat for Rajiba village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Rajiba is 398824. The village covers a total geographical area of 1017 hectares and falls under the 754009 pincode. Banki is the nearest town, located about 16 km away.

Rajiba village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Banki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Cuttack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Rajiba

As per Census 2011, Rajiba village has a total population of 2,011 people, consisting of 1,071 males and 940 females. The village has 478 households and a sex ratio of 877 females per 1,000 males. There are 198 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,513 literate and 498 illiterate residents. Additionally, 35 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Rajiba

Rajiba is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kaipada Road, while the nearest airport is Biju Patnaik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 34.5 km.
